Fragrance notes
Character
Black currant and blood orange lead with a bright, tart punch that feels like walking past a fruit stall on a warm morning. Lemon adds a clean edge that keeps the opening from leaning too heavy. A handful of berries quickly follow, softening the citrus with a juicy roundness.
Pink pepper brings a gentle heat that lifts the jasmine and peony, giving the floral side a slight bite instead of a flat sweetness. Praline and cherry sit close together, creating a candy-like impression that never turns sticky. Pear adds a crisp, watery freshness that keeps the heart from feeling dense.
Madagascar vanilla and musk wrap the fruit in a smooth, powdery finish, while sandalwood and cedar provide a dry, woody anchor. The result feels cheerful and approachable, perfect for someone who enjoys a playful, fruity scent during a sunny afternoon outdoors.
